13 33ff39796ffe,8719e8a951b7:
14 A new rc(8) service script zfskeys allows for automatic decryption
15 of ZFS datasets encrypted with ZFS native encryption during boot.
16 See the rc.conf(5) manual page for more information.

28 Add a sysctl called vfs.nfsd.srvmaxio that can be used to
29 increase the NFS server's maximum I/O size from 128Kbytes
30 to any power of 2 up to 1Mbyte. It can only be set when
31 the nfsd threads are not running and will normally require
32 an increase in kern.ipc.maxsockbuf to at least the value
33 recommended by the console log message generated when
34 setting vfs.nfsd.srvmaxio is first attempted.
37 Add a new NFSv4.1/4.2 mount option "nconnect" that can
38 be used to specify the number of TCP connections that
39 will be used for the mount, up to a maximum of 16.
40 The first (default) TCP connection will be used for
41 all RPCs that consist of small RPC messages.
42 The RPCs that can consist of large RPC messages
43 (Read/Readdir/ReaddirPlus/Write) will be sent on the
44 additional TCP connections in a round robin fashion.
45 If either the NFS client or NFS server have multiple
46 network interfaces aggregated together or a network
47 interface that uses multiple queues, this can increase
48 NFS performance for the mount.
51 One True Awk has been updated to the latest from upstream
52 (20210215). All the FreeBSD patches, but one, have now been
53 either up streamed or discarded. Notable changes include:
54 o Locale is no longer used for ranges
56 o Better compatibility with gawk and mawk

70 2c76eebca71b, 59f6f5e23c1a:
71 Add two daemons rpc.tlsclntd(8) and rpc.tlsservd(8) that provide
72 support for NFS-over-TLS as described in the Internet Draft titled
73 "Towards Remote Procedure Call Encryption By Default".
74 These daemons are only built when WITH_OPENSSL_KTLS is specified
75 and are only tested on amd64 at this time.
76 They use KTLS to encrypt/decrypt all NFS RPC message traffic, plus
77 optional verification of machine identity via X.509 certificates.
